What is Rhinoplasty?
Understanding Rhinoplasty Surgery
Rhinoplasty is a surgery targeted at reshaping the nose for either cosmetic or medical purposes. The factors for undergoing nose job can vary extensively-- from improving facial harmony to correcting breathing problems due to structural abnormalities.
Types of Rhinoplasty Procedures
Open Rhinoplasty: This involves making a cut throughout the columella (the tissue between the nostrils), permitting higher presence and access. Closed Rhinoplasty: In this method, incisions are made inside the nostrils, resulting in no noticeable scars however minimal access. Revision Rhinoplasty: This is carried out on clients who have had previous surgical treatments and dream to fix or improve results.
Exploring the Risks Connected with Rhinoplasty Surgery
Every surgery carries inherent dangers, and nose job is no exception. Understanding these risks can assist potential patients make notified choices and prepare adequately.
Common Threats of Rhinoplasty
1. Infection
Infections are constantly a possibility following any surgery. While unusual in nose jobs due to their minimally intrusive nature, they can lead to serious complications if not treated promptly.
2. Scarring
Although cosmetic surgeons make every effort to lessen scarring through method option (open vs closed), some people may experience obvious scars that might impact post-operative satisfaction.
3. Bleeding
Post-surgical bleeding might happen throughout healing, requiring extra medical intervention in some cases.
4. Anesthesia Risks
As with all surgical treatments involving anesthesia, there are potential issues ranging from allergic reactions to respiratory difficulties.
Uncommon Threats Associated with Rhinoplasty Surgery
5. Nasal Obstruction
Some patients may experience difficulty breathing through their nose following surgical treatment due to swelling or structural changes.
6. Modifications in Skin Sensation
Patients might see short-term or permanent modifications in skin experience around their nose following surgery.
Long-Term Risks of Rhinoplasty Surgery
7. Frustration with Results
One of the most considerable issues for many clients is discontentment with their new appearance, which might necessitate revision surgeries.
8. Asymmetry or Irregularities
While cosmetic surgeons aim for balance and balance, it's possible for imperfections to remain post-surgery.
Psychological Ramifications Post-Rhinoplasty Surgery
9. Unrealistic Expectations Leading to Discontentment
Many individuals undergo nose surgery hoping it will resolve deeper emotional or psychological problems associated with their self-image; nevertheless, surgery alone can not resolve these underlying concerns.

FAQs About Rhinoplasty
1. What is the normal healing time after a rhinoplasty?
Recovery time differs but generally varies from one week for initial healing up to numerous months for total swelling reduction.
2. Exist non-surgical alternatives to rhinoplasty?
Yes! Non-surgical alternatives like dermal fillers can supply temporary enhancements without invasive measures however will not deal with structural issues.
3. Is age a consider identifying eligibility for rhinoplasty?
Patients must preferably wait until facial growth has actually completed (generally around age 15-17) before thinking about surgery; however, each case needs to be assessed separately by a qualified surgeon.
4. Will insurance cover my nose surgery surgery?
Insurance generally covers medically required procedures however might not cover elective cosmetic surgeries; contact your company beforehand!
5. For how long do results last after a rhinoplasty?
Results are typically irreversible however may change with time due to aging or other factors affecting nasal structure.
